Summer of Music Continues on BBC ALBA as Live Belladrum Coverage Tops The Bill

- Advertisement -

BBC ALBA’s bumper summer of music continues this week as the channel broadcasts live across the three days of Belladrum.

Following the channel’s coverage of TRNSMT earlier in July; BBC ALBA brings Highland music extravaganza Belladrum into your living room.

Starting on Thursday, music lovers will be able to watch live coverage of the Belladrum Tartan Heart Festival on BBC ALBA and BBC iPlayer.

Highlights will be broadcast live from 9.30pm on July 28 and from 9pm on July  29 and 30 as Fiona MacKenzie and Niall Iain MacDonald bring Main Stage action, acoustic sets and interviews and acts from the Grassroots Stage to our screens.

Audiences can enjoy additional live coverage on the BBC Scotland channel from 11pm on July 29 and 30.

Nile Rodgers & Chic and Emeli Sandé headline the Highland festival’s Garden Stage, with other acts including The Fratellis, Admiral Fallow, Shed Seven, Passenger, Edwyn Collins and Tide Lines.

Not only is there live coverage, if you miss any of the best performances, there will be highlights shows weekly from August 6 at 9pm.

There will also be BBC iPlayer-only sets from July 31.

MG ALBA Director of Content Additionality, Margaret Cameron, said:

“A summer of music on BBC ALBA takes our audiences from festival fields to urban concert halls, covering a variety of amazing talent along the way.

“We’re delighted to be back at Belladrum and to share these brilliant, eclectic line-ups with our audiences.

“Belladrum 2022 offers a rich selection of musical styles, from pop to traditional with some folk rock and Caledonian soul along the way and specially-recorded acoustic sets.”
